  • icon - ICON Ontology
    https://w3id.org/icon/ontology/
    The ICON ontology deals with high granularity art interpretation. It was developed by conceptualizing Panofsky's theory of levels of interpretation, therefore artworks can be described according to Pre-iconographical, Iconographical and Iconological information. @en

  • loin - Level of Information Need (LOIN) Ontology
    https://w3id.org/loin
    The Level of Information Need (LOIN) Ontology is defined for specifying information requirements for delivery of data in a buildings' life cycle. The LOIN ontology is based on the standard BS EN 17412-1 (2020). Furthermore, it is extended with vocabulary for connecing Information Delivery Specifications (IDS) and Information containers for linked document delivery (ICDD) as per ISO 21597-1 (2020). @en

  • sdom - The Software Description Ontology for Models
    https://w3id.org/okn/o/sdm
    The Software Description Ontology for Models (SDM) expands the software description ontology (SD) to add information about scientific software models. Examples of scientific software models are hydrology models, agriculture models or economy models. @en

  • peco - The Provenance of Emission Calculations Ontology
    https://w3id.org/peco
    This ontology defines a vocabulary for describing provenance traces of carbon emission calculations by capturing the quantifiable measurements of carbon emission sources used by some activities (e.g., electricity used by a machinery to produce a product, petrol used to make a car journey, etc.) and emission conversion factors used to estimate the carbon emissions produced by these. In addition, the ontology provides the ability to capture various data transformations that occurred before energy estimates may be used with relevant conversion factors. For example, sensors may provide raw readings about a water flow of an irrigation rig in an agri-food operation which is then used as a proxy to estimate the total volume of fertilisers used. @en
